Transaction 61c77bb7d42602e9cba9d63375d1f87b2f95794b0477d15b2e44f90ad610691f
1 Input
1 Output
-
61c77bb7d42602e9cba9d63375d1f87b2f95794b0477d15b2e44f90ad610691f:0
- value
- 30202531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 44ad5d666ccc5d84cac5d8a361bb97cbc8f7c14a OP_EQUAL
- address
- MEAHs5KE9ee3CBswDwQswEfm268kF5nNcn